The clinical team works within the wider integrated team of professionals at Branas Isaf, applying psychological knowledge and expertise to service users and professionals within the group (e.g., education and care staff). Primarily, the clinical team supports children and young males aged 10-18 who present with complex interpersonal, emotional, and behavioural issues, many of whom have experienced significant trauma.
